Is there a risk of side effects when switching from Orlifique to Drovelis?

I was advised to switch from Orlifique to Drovelis due to high bad cholesterol. Is there a risk of new side effects after changing the pills if I didn't have any with Orlifique and tolerated it very well? Does Drovelis contain a higher dose of hormones?

Switching from Orlique to Drovelis may result in new side effects, although this is not certain. Everyone's body reacts differently to medications, so even if you didn't have any side effects with Orlifique and tolerated them well, that doesn't mean that new problems won't arise with Drovelis.

Drovelis and Orlifique contain different active substances, which means that you cannot directly compare their hormone dosages. Drovelis contains drospirenone and estetrol, while Orlifique contains levonorgestrel and ethinylestradiol.
